Complete Guide: How to Convert SVG to WebP for Better Web Performance

Web Performance Team

Web Performance Team

12/7/2024

#svg#webp#performance#optimization#conversion
Complete Guide: How to Convert SVG to WebP for Better Web Performance

Why Convert SVG to WebP?

SVG (Scalable Vector Graphics) and WebP serve different purposes in web development, but there are specific scenarios where converting SVG to WebP makes perfect sense for better performance and compatibility.

When SVG to WebP Conversion Makes Sense

Complex SVG Files: When your SVG contains complex illustrations, gradients, or numerous paths, converting to WebP can significantly reduce file size while maintaining visual quality.

Browser Compatibility: While SVG has excellent browser support, WebP offers superior compression for complex graphics and is now supported by over 95% of browsers.

Performance Optimization: WebP files are typically 25-50% smaller than equivalent PNG files and can be even more efficient than complex SVG files with many elements.

Understanding the Differences

SVG Advantages

  • Scalability: Perfect quality at any size
  • Small file size: For simple graphics
  • Editable: Can be styled with CSS
  • SEO friendly: Text content is searchable

WebP Advantages

  • Superior compression: Smaller file sizes for complex images
  • Lossy and lossless: Flexible compression options
  • Animation support: Can replace animated GIFs
  • Broad compatibility: Supported by all modern browsers

Best Practices for SVG to WebP Conversion

1. Choose the Right Quality Settings

For most web use cases, a quality setting of 80-90% provides the best balance between file size and visual quality:

  • 90-100%: Use for images where quality is critical
  • 80-90%: Ideal for most web graphics
  • 60-80%: Good for thumbnails or less critical images

2. Optimize Dimensions

Consider your use case when setting dimensions:

  • Responsive images: Convert at 2x the maximum display size
  • Fixed layouts: Match the exact display dimensions
  • High-DPI displays: Use 1.5x to 2x multipliers

3. Preserve Transparency

When converting SVG graphics with transparent backgrounds, ensure you're using lossless WebP compression to maintain transparency without artifacts.

Technical Implementation

Using Our Converter Tool

Our SVG to WebP converter handles the technical complexities automatically:

  1. Upload your SVG files - Drag and drop or browse to select
  2. Adjust quality settings - Choose between lossless or custom quality
  3. Set dimensions - Specify width/height or maintain aspect ratio
  4. Convert and download - Process locally in your browser

Manual Optimization Tips

Before conversion, optimize your SVG:

<!-- Remove unnecessary metadata -->
<svg xmlns="http://www.w3.org/2000/svg" viewBox="0 0 100 100">
  <!-- Simplified paths and shapes -->
</svg>

Performance Impact

File Size Comparison

In our testing, we found:

  • Simple SVG icons: SVG remains smaller (1-5KB vs 3-8KB WebP)
  • Complex illustrations: WebP can be 40-60% smaller
  • Detailed graphics: WebP provides better compression with quality retention

Loading Performance

WebP files typically load faster due to:

  • Smaller file sizes
  • Better compression algorithms
  • Efficient browser decoding

SEO Considerations

When converting SVG to WebP for web use:

  1. Use descriptive filenames: logo-company-name.webp instead of image1.webp
  2. Add proper alt text: Describe the image content for accessibility
  3. Implement fallbacks: Provide PNG/JPEG alternatives for older browsers
  4. Consider lazy loading: Improve page load times for below-the-fold images

Browser Support and Fallbacks

While WebP has excellent modern browser support, implement fallbacks:

<picture>
  <source srcset="image.webp" type="image/webp">
  <img src="image.png" alt="Description">
</picture>

Conclusion

Converting SVG to WebP is a powerful optimization technique when used appropriately. Focus on complex SVG graphics where file size reduction outweighs the loss of scalability. For simple icons and logos, SVG often remains the better choice.

Use our free SVG to WebP converter to experiment with different quality settings and find the perfect balance for your specific use case. Remember that the best format depends on your content, audience, and performance requirements.

Ready to optimize your images? Try our converter tool above and see the difference WebP can make for your website's performance.